Overview

Come and join in the rad fun times, learn new skills, gain confidence, meet new friends, and have fun, thanks to the City of Kalamunda

Freestyle Now will be conducting FREE skatepark coaching workshop sessions at the Forrestfield skatepark for participants in Skateboard, Scooter, BMX, Rollerskate. Each coaching workshop session is 50 minutes in duration. The first session will be dedicated to beginners in the skatepark, looking to gain basic skills and confidence who are 6 years and under. The second session will be for beginners over the age of 6 who are looking to gain basic skills and confidence. The third session would be open to any participant over the age of 6 who has skatepark experience and would like to increase their skill level, get advice on tricks and gain new confidence levels. These workshop sessions fun, informative and motivational and will help participants learn confidence skills and understanding of skatepark activities. The Freestyle Now coaches help the participants ride at their own level and encourage progression. All our instructors are very easy going and relate to the participants well. Our workshops cover all aspects of the sports, as well as equipment maintenance and personal safety issues. All equipment is checked prior to the participant’s involvement to make sure that it is in a safe condition and minor repairs or adjustments can be made if necessary. We do, however, reserve the right to not permit a participant to attend the workshop if we feel that their equipment does not meet safety requirements. Thanks to the City of Kalamunda and Department of Communities.

Session 1 - 3:30pm (Under 6 years of age - Beginner)

Session 2 - 4:30pm (Over 6 years of age - Beginner)

Session 3 - 5:30pm (Over 6 years of age - Intermediate)

Key points

  • Limited spare scooters and skateboard will be available
  • Coaching workshops are not suitable for 3 wheeled plastic scooters.
  • Participants must be wearing a helmet
  • Please remember to bring some water and wear sunscreen
  • Parents must stay on site if their child is under 12
  • Please arrive 15 minutes early to register your attendance
  • Disclaimer form will need to be signed on the day
